Boosting Organic Visibility with Entity & Knowledge Graph Optimisation

Knowledge graphs are structured networks, consisting of entities and their relationships, such as your business, founder, services, locations, awards, and publications. Rather than seeing web pages as isolated content, search engines map structured connections between these entities. This enables search engines to answer questions about your business, such as “Who founded this company?” or “Where is this business located?”
